Kamalnath v. Mercy Memorial Hospital Corp.
Citations
- 487 N.W.2d 499
- 194 Mich. App. 543
How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- defining “waiver” as “[t]he voluntary relinquishment or abandonment—express or implied—of a legal right or advantage”
- “A contract is made when both parties have executed or accepted it, and not before.”
- “Mere discussions and negotiation, including unaccepted offers, cannot be a substitute for the formal requirements of a contract.”
